Description

A stunning collection of nine stories that teases out the delicate and difficult strands woven between mothers and sons.

‘Beautifully captured moments of longing and loss’ The Guardian

‘Truly remarkable’ Richard Ford

Mothers and Sons is a sensitive meditation on the dramas surrounding this most elemental of relationships. Psychologically intricate and emotionally incisive, each story focuses on a moment in which an unspoken balance shifts; in which a mother or son do battle, or experience a sudden crisis, thus leaving their conception of who they are subtly or seriously altered.

This is an acute, masterful and moving collection that confirms Colm Toibin as a great prose stylist of our time.

Part of the Picador Collection, a series showcasing the best of modern literature.
